We're in search of a skilled Senior Java Developer with at least 5 years of experience to join our team. In this role, you'll be responsible for various aspects of our platforms' development and operation, including:
Managing the service operation and development of our platform,with a focus on excluding customer service.
Enhancing the mobile coupon issuance platform by developing APIs and refining internal processes such as issuance, dispatch, and cancellation.
Creating tasks to issue and send coupons to sales channels and brands through provided or called APIs.
Developing procedures to synchronize products for sales channels via APIs provided by brands.
Improving both the functionality and user experience of the admin page.
Enhancing coupon verification pages and other related functionalities.
Qualifications
To excel in this role, you should possess:
A minimum of 5 years of experience in Java development.
Proficiency in Java asynchronous processing and Lambda functions.
Understanding of Multi-Thread in the Vert.x asynchronous framework.
Ability to develop while considering database integrity and contention occurrence in asynchronous processing.
Strong skills in writing SQL queries and utilizing MyBatis.
No disqualifications for international travel.
Development Environment
You'll be working with:
Primary language: Java.
Familiarity with Vert.x framework is advantageous.
Experience with AWS EC2 for server deployment.
Proficiency in Spring and Spring Boot frameworks is crucial.
Knowledge of Oracle Database.
Proficiency in jQuery for creating interactive screens.
Strong skills in JavaScript for developing functions on the front-end.
If you meet these qualifications and are enthusiastic about contributing to the development of cutting-edge platforms on a global scale, we encourage you to apply. Join us in driving innovation and making a positive impact in the industry.
Please send your CV and porto trough my email at Rosy@aldmic.com
Thank you